TitlePublic Protection Committee 1973-1989
DescriptionThis committee exercised all the powers and duties of the County Council (1) as Fire Authority, (2) in relation to various consumer protection enactments and (3) in relation to sundry other matters of a public protection nature.

In practice the committee was something of a catch-all. Its responsibilities included: betting and lotteries; bird protection; celluloid storage; charities; commons; consumer protection; the coroners' service; dogs; employment agencies; explosives; film ratings and showings; fire safety; local taxation licences; noise abatement; nurses' agencies; peacetime emergencies; petroleum storage; public entertainment licences; registration of births, marriages and deaths; reservoir safety; sale and storage of goods including food, drink, drugs, medicines, poisons, fertiliser and animal feed; trade descriptions; weights and measures; weighbridges; and any byelaws relating to matters outside the terms of reference of other committees.

The Joint Consultative Committee for the Uniformed Members of the Fire and Rescue Service (see CC7/M2/10) seems in practice to have been regarded as a sub-committee of the Public Protection Committee rather than as a sub-committee of the main county council Personnel Sub-Committee (eg its placement in the CCC Members' diary 1986-1988).

In 1989 the Public Protection Committee was replaced by the Protective Services Committee (see CC7/M6/3).
